Meet Tiffany Rangel of Twice Pediatric Dentistry

Today we’d like to introduce you to Tiffany Rangel.

Hi Tiffany, we’re thrilled to have a chance to learn your story today. So, before we get into specifics, maybe you can briefly walk us through how you got to where you are today?
My name is Tiffany Rangel and I am a pediatric dentist in Maryland Farms, Brentwood. I opened Twice Pediatric Dentistry in March of 2021. I attended the University of Florida for undergrad and dental school and knew I always wanted to do pediatrics but decided to start working. I found an amazing job working at a group practice where I got to see a lot of children. I love my job so much it was hard to leave. In 2018, I finally decided to leave and go to pediatric residency and pursue my dream of being certified. I graduated from an NYU affiliated program in 2020 and opened my practice in 2021. I wanted to provide an environment that simplified dental care for kids and families and that is how Twice Pediatric Dentistry was born – you brush your teeth twice a day and go to the dentist twice a year. I also strive to provide individualized care and education – each child and each family is unique. I discuss all the options with each family and together we decide what is best for their child and the treatment. I am also a mom. Becoming a mom definitely made me a better pediatric dentist. I truly treat each of my patients like I would treat my own kiddos. I am very excited to be a part of this community this community and provide the best care possible.

Thanks – so what else should our readers know about Twice Pediatric Dentistry ?
I answered most of these things in the first questions – about me and how I started.

I am a pediatric dentist. A pediatric dentist goes to two more years of school to specialize in seeing children and special health care needs. Seeing children is more than being good at behavior management (which I call patience), it is knowing extensively about growth and development, specific conditions common in children and primary teeth, what to look out for, being licensed in modalities to sedate young children and so much more.

I think being a mom is a huge aspect that sets me apart from others. There is something about trusting another mom with your little ones that ease one’s mind. Also, options. I am all about educating the parent on their options and then allowing them to help choose the best decision for their child within clinical reason.

Our brand is meant to be comforting, calming, and fun. It is meant to be inviting and not overstimulating. We offering all things in pediatric dentistry, including white crowns for back teeth and different sedation options. We also have BPA free and fluoride free options as well.
